KONTAN.CO.ID - JAKARTA. The strengthening of the national economy requires the support of macroeconomic stability, especially from the aspect of foreign trade and investment.

Coordinating Minister for Economic Affairs Airlangga Hartarto stated, that as an effort to strengthen this macro stability, one of them is the use of local currency in transactions between Indonesia and partner countries or local currency transaction (LCT) which has great potential.

“The use of local currency in transactions between Indonesia and partner countries is very relevant for us to encourage at this time. Maintaining exchange rate stability is crucial to support the strengthening of the national economy,” said Airlangga in his written statement, Tuesday (5/9).

Meanwhile, Indonesia has formed a National Task Force (Satgas) to encourage the increased use of local currency in transactions between Indonesia and partner countries (Local Currency Transaction /LCT). The formation of this task force involves 10 institutions and ministries (K/L).

Airlangga stated the memorandum of understanding that was signed marks the importance of strengthening cooperation and coordination across ministries/institutions (K/L) domestically to increase the use or utilization of the LCT scheme.

He said, the agreement by 10 K/L leaders, also witnessed by President Joko Widodo, is a manifestation of good governance and a commitment, cooperation, and synergy among K/L leaders and all stakeholders to promote the use of LCT.

The LCT scheme, previously known as Local Currency Settlement (LCS), is a transaction settlement carried out bilaterally by each business actor using their local currency.

In line with the needs and development of the use of local currency in transactions between Indonesia and partner countries, the LCS framework is being developed into LCT.

The transaction value and number of LCT actors continue to grow positively whereas from January to April 2023 it reached US$ 2.1 billion. Meanwhile, transactions in 2022 reached US$ 4.1 billion, or 5 times larger than the total transactions in 2020 of US$ 797 million. The number of LCT actors also increased significantly from 101 customers in 2018 to as many as 2,064 customers as of April 2023.

The momentum of signing the memorandum of understanding in the series of ASEAN Summit is in line with Indonesia's Chairmanship in ASEAN 2023. The LCT scheme is also a priority agenda of Indonesia's Chairmanship in ASEAN 2023.

The establishment of the ASEAN Task Force LCT and ASEAN Framework LCT is one of the Priority Economic Deliverables (PED) in the ASEAN 2023 Chairmanship, especially in the recovery and rebuilding pillar.

In addition, the memorandum of understanding becomes the legal basis for the establishment of the National LCT Task Force as a manifestation of national collaboration to promote the use of LCT.

The National LCT Task Force has a role in coordinating and formulating recommendations, and/or policy synergy to increase the use of LCT in direct trade and investment transactions, banking and financial market transactions, and payment transactions between Indonesia and partner countries.

“The establishment of the National LCT Task Force, hopefully, will accelerate the utilization of LCT. And it can also increase our collective awareness and readiness towards the use of LCT especially for business actors and benefit the strengthening of the national economy,” said Airlangga.

The signing of the memorandum of understanding was carried out by the Coordinating Minister for Economic Affairs along with the Coordinating Minister for Maritime Affairs and Investment, Minister of Finance, Minister of Foreign Affairs, Minister of State-Owned Enterprises, Minister of Industry, Minister of Trade, Governor of Bank Indonesia, Chairman of the OJK Board of Commissioners, and Chairman of the LPS Board of Commissioners.
